Arc Culinary invites the community to savor extraordinary dining experiences at the Emeril Lagasse Foundation Innovation Kitchen this January and February.
Each Chef Experience Dinner combines exquisite cuisine with a mission-driven purpose, as proceeds support Arc Broward’s programs for individuals with disabilities and life challenges.
Upcoming Culinary Events:
- Fire & Spice Asado: An Argentinian Fire-Grilled Feast – Saturday, Jan. 18, 7 p.m.
A four-course meal featuring traditional Argentine dishes like empanadas, grilled skirt steak, and dulce de leche jellyroll. - Planted: The Vegetarian Experience – Thursday, Jan. 30, 7 p.m.
Explore bold plant-based creations, including roasted butternut squash, wild mushroom crepes, and carrot cake. - Valentine’s Aphrodisiac Experience – Friday, Feb. 14, 7 p.m.
Celebrate love with decadent offerings such as shrimp tempura, lobster tortellini, and a trio of gourmet desserts. - New Orleans Cajun Night – Thursday, Feb. 27, 7 p.m.
Enjoy bayou-inspired dishes like crawfish rolls, blackened snapper with grits, and mini king cakes.
Tickets start at $89 for communal seating and $99 for the Chef’s Table, with Valentine’s dinner priced slightly higher. Gratuity and beverages are included.
Held at 10250 NW 53rd Street in Sunrise, the Emeril Lagasse Foundation Innovation Kitchen offers an elegant setting for Chef Experiences, private events, and more. Arc Culinary is a social enterprise of Arc Broward, which serves over 1,200 individuals annually.
